Buffer de Destino de Salto

Descripción: Un buffer de destino de salto es una caché que almacena las direcciones de destino de instrucciones de salto ejecutadas previamente. Su función principal es mejorar la eficiencia del procesamiento en arquitecturas de computadoras al reducir el tiempo de espera asociado con la ejecución de saltos en el flujo de instrucciones. Cuando una CPU encuentra una instrucción de salto, necesita determinar a dónde debe dirigirse a continuación. Sin un buffer, este proceso puede resultar en ciclos de espera, lo que ralentiza el rendimiento general del sistema. El buffer de destino de salto permite que la CPU acceda rápidamente a las direcciones de destino más recientes, minimizando así la latencia. Este mecanismo es especialmente relevante en arquitecturas modernas, que se caracterizan por su diseño simplificado y su enfoque en la eficiencia. Al implementar un buffer de destino de salto, los procesadores pueden predecir y ejecutar instrucciones de manera más fluida, lo que resulta en un aumento significativo en la velocidad de procesamiento. Además, este tipo de buffer puede ser parte de técnicas más avanzadas de predicción de saltos, donde la CPU intenta anticipar el flujo de ejecución y pre-cargar instrucciones, mejorando aún más el rendimiento. En resumen, el buffer de destino de salto es un componente crucial en la optimización del rendimiento de las arquitecturas modernas, permitiendo una ejecución más rápida y eficiente de las instrucciones de salto.

  • Rating:
  • 2
  • (2)

Deja tu com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

PATROCINADORES

Glosarix en tu dispositivo

instalar
×
Enable Notifications Ok No